  • Semaglutide is a prescription that helps kickstart your weight loss journey. It is a weekly injection used to prompt the body to produce more insulin, which reduces blood sugar (glucose) and suppresses your appetite. It slows gastric emptying, which gives the feeling of being full earlier and removes cravings. When used in conjunction with diet and exercise, it can cause significant weight loss – and reduce risk of heart attack, stroke, and cardiovascular disease in obese or overweight individuals through weight loss.

  • Description teIf your Body Mass Index (BMI) is 25+, no history of eating disorders (binge eating, emotional eating, anorexia, bulimia, etc), no personal or family history of thyroid cancer, no personal or family history of Multiple Endocrine Neoplasia, type 2 (MEN 2), no history of diabetic retinopathy, not currently on any other form of Semaglutide, must be 18 or older, no pregnant or breast feeding.

    Some individuals may require special consideration. You might NOT be able to take semaglutide if you have a history of pancreatitis, kidney disease/kidney insufficiency, Stomach problems, diabetes (must be approved from endocrinologist) or gall bladder disease.

  • Most common side effects are included but not limited to: nausea, constipation, diarrhea, belching, heartburn, abdominal cramping, reflux, fatigue and headaches.

    Most patients experience this for 2-3 days after each injection after the first two injections. As your dosage increases you may experience these side effects again in the same fashion.

    Things to consider:

    Risk of Thyroid C-Cell Tumors: Contact your primary care physician if you develop symptoms of thyroid tumors (e.g., a mass in the neck, difficulty swallowing, difficulty breathing, persistent hoarseness). This has occurred in lab animals that were given Semaglutide/Tirzepatide.

    Pancreatitis: Acute and chronic pancreatitis have been reported in clinical studies. Notify your primary care physician if you have signs and symptoms of pancreatitis (persistent severe abdominal pain, sometimes radiating to the back, with or without vomiting). If pancreatitis is suspected, discontinue Semaglutide promptly. If pancreatitis is confirmed, you will no longer be able to take the medication. This occurs in less than 1% of patients taking Semaglutide.

    Diabetic retinopathy: Rapid improvement in glucose control has been associated with a temporary worsening of diabetic retinopathy (vision problems).

    Hypoglycemia: Patients receiving Semaglutide in combination with insulin or a medication that increases insulin production (e.g., sulfonylurea) may have increased risk of hypoglycemia (low blood sugar), including severe hypoglycemia. Reducing the dose of insulin or other diabetes medications may be necessary while taking Semaglutide. You will need to tell the doctor that manages your diabetes that you are taking Semaglutide.
